One of the unique architectural styles you can find in Cherokee County is the Barndominium. True to its name, this style combines the rustic charm of a barn with the comfort and functionality of a modern home. Barndominiums are becoming increasingly popular among homeowners who appreciate the blend of traditional and contemporary design elements.
These homes often feature open floor plans, high ceilings, and large windows that allow for plenty of natural light. The use of metal siding and roofing adds to their distinctive appearance while providing durability and low maintenance. Inside, you'll find spacious living areas, gourmet kitchens, and luxurious bathrooms. Many Barndominiums also include ample storage space and even room for a workshop or garage.
